The Art of Language: How Classical Writers Shaped Our Understanding of Communication

The way we communicate today is significantly influenced by the pioneering works of classical writers. Their mastery of language, innovative styles, and ability to convey complex ideas have laid the groundwork for modern communication practices, enriching our understanding of expression in the literary arts.

The Foundations of Rhetoric

The classical era brought forth great thinkers such as Aristotle and Cicero, who established the principles of rhetoric that continue to guide effective communication. Their insights into persuasion, argumentation, and audience engagement have shaped not just literary writing but also public speaking, politics, and everyday discourse.

Innovative Language Techniques

Classical writers introduced various narrative techniques and stylistic elements that remain prevalent today. From the use of allegory in Aesop's Fables to the character-driven narratives of ancient dramas, these techniques enrich our own creative endeavors. Understanding the roots of these methods allows modern writers to appreciate the depth and versatility of language.

The Evolution of Poetic Forms

The influence of classical poetry on modern forms cannot be overstated. Structures like the sonnet and the elegy, developed by poets such as Petrarch and Sappho, continue to inspire contemporary poets. By studying these forms, writers learn to harness language's rhythmic qualities, enhancing the emotional impact of their work.

Linguistic Diversity and Influence

The classical era also celebrates linguistic diversity, with texts written in Greek, Latin, and other languages. This multiplicity of voices contributes to a rich tapestry of literary culture, encouraging modern writers to explore language's vast potential. As we embrace linguistic diversity, we find new ways to express our unique perspectives and experiences.

Interpreting the Classics in Today’s Context

As we navigate a rapidly changing world, the lessons learned from classical writers remain relevant. Their exploration of themes such as love, power, and morality offers timeless insights that resonate in contemporary society. By interpreting these works in today's context, we gain valuable perspectives that illuminate our own experiences.

Conclusion: Honoring the Legacy of Classical Writers

The contributions of classical writers to our understanding of language and communication are immeasurable. As we continue to explore their works, let us honor their legacy by applying their insights to our own writing and communication practices. In doing so, we enrich the literary arts and foster a deeper appreciation for the art of language.
